# title is joke.
I added benchmark/bm_lc_fizzbuzz.rb which solve fizz buzz program by lambda calculus.
http://svn.ruby-lang.org/cgi-bin/viewvc.cgi?view=revision&revision=47447
(This program is closly described by ["Understanding Computation"] (http://computationbook.com/) by Tom Stuart)
([Japanese translation of this book] (http://www.oreilly.co.jp/books/9784873116976/) will be published soon)
The results of this program are:
```
jruby 1.7.12 (1.9.3p392) 2014-04-15 643e292 on OpenJDK 64-Bit Server VM 1.7.0_65-b32 [linux-amd64]
real 0m26.648s
user 0m30.091s
sys 0m4.369s
mruby 89e9df26819b9555fb790a16662f4ad2b9cbb2e2
real 0m27.145s
user 0m27.110s
sys 0m0.012s
ruby 2.2.0dev (2014-08-21 trunk 47241) [x86_64-linux]
real 1m54.648s
user 1m54.512s
sys 0m0.028s
```
It is clear that MRI is too slow.
I haven't dig details, but maybe it is because of GC perforamance. Because Proc (and Env) objects are wb-unprotected, such objects are marked on every minor GC.
This problem is not critical because MRI is not for lambda calculus :p but we can improve about it.
